Description Of Music
South Wales has maintained a steady stream of high grade and fresh hip hop for a while now, particular high points include Cardiff rapper Ruffstylz bagging a Guiness World Record for longest freestyle ever, the Metabeats 'Metaphysical' album from 2007 (labelled Hip Hop Connection and Plan B magazine's UK hiphop album of the year), and last summers debut EP from Joe Blow titled 'Smoking Skills'. But Metabeats and Joe Blow are flanked by an entire crew of fellow emcees and beatmakers going by the moniker Squid Ninjaz. After uncountable mixtapes, EPs, downloads, and guest appearances, the Barry based crew has upped the stakes for 2009 by dropping their debut album 'Revenge Of The Blowfish'. The result is an effortlessly brilliant slab of undiluted hip hop. A headcount of the whole crew reads like ths: Joe Blow, Pergyl aka Metabeats, Cesto, Cervantis aka Lousain Hekla, Skamma, Ral Duke, Joe Dirt aka
Dogruffbeats and JDS. While the Metabeats album - stamped with the lyrical DNA of many of the Squidlings - had a party vibe in places, Revenge Of The Blowfish is a more sinister affair, packed with murky beats, creepy samples and a gritty alleyway feel. Track one boasts fifteen emcees, and they sneak Wu Tang affiliate Berreta 9 in at the end of the CD like it's nothin'. Welcome to Barry Town.
Background
Meatabeats, Cesto, Cervantis and Skamma met at school. Cesto approached Joe Blow in 1999 and they started making freestyle tapes. Before long the whole crew came together. The first debut on the shelves was the Optimas Prime 'Try B4 U Die' EP on Dial Up which featured Pergyl, Cervantis and Joe Blow on a track called 'Summer Time Vibes'. This was followed up by the HSG (Hurts So Good) EP - again on Dial Up Records and featuring four tracks giving listeners a wider introduction to the verbal dexterity of the Squids. This EP racked up rave reviews including 5 stars from DJ Mag. Joe Blow hooked up with legendary Cardiff rapper 4Dee in 2006 and going by the name Undecorated Veteranz they released the 'Music To Make You Stagger' EP, another Dial Up joint and with Optimas Prime's Stagga on the ones and twos that scored props from left right and centre, including a glowing review in Australian mag Peak Street. Meanwhile Cervantis, Cesto and Skamma were writing, recording, and performing
under the name Quiet Poison.Metabeats debut album 'Metaphysical' involved a regroup of the whole gang in 2007, going under the new moniker Squid Ninjaz. The album went on to notch up many rave reviews. While hiphop addicts were still reeling from it, the Joe Blow 'Smoking Skills' EP dropped scoring 5 star single of the month in IDJ and even a thumbs up in the Metro. But really they were just getting started. Now in 2009 the Squid Ninjaz are on fire and set to further etch Barry Towns position on the hiphop map with the
release of 'Revenge Of The Blowfish' this Autumn
